Auto Parts Trends to Watch in 2023
The automotive industry is continuously evolving, with new trends emerging every year. As we step into 2023, several key trends are influencing the auto parts market, shaping how vehicles are designed and maintained.
1. Electric Vehicle Components
As the demand for electric vehicles rises, the need for specific components like battery systems and electric drivetrain parts is growing. Manufacturers are investing heavily in research and development to meet these needs.
2. Advanced Driver-Assistance Systems (ADAS)
ADAS features are becoming standard in new vehicles. Parts associated with sensors, cameras, and software for these systems are increasingly crucial for enhancing vehicle safety and convenience.
3. Lightweight Materials
Manufacturers are opting for lightweight materials such as aluminum and carbon fiber to improve fuel efficiency and performance. This trend is critical in reducing overall vehicle weight without compromising safety.
4. Sustainability
With environmental concerns at the forefront, many manufacturers are prioritizing sustainable practices in auto part production, including the use of recycled materials and eco-friendly manufacturing processes.
5. 3D Printing Innovations
3D printing technology is revolutionizing the production of auto parts, allowing for rapid prototyping and on-demand manufacturing. This approach reduces waste and speeds up the development cycle.
6. Customization Options
Vehicle personalization is on the rise, with consumers seeking ways to customize their cars. Auto parts manufacturers are responding by offering a wider range of customizable components.
7. Software Integration
As vehicles become more technologically advanced, the integration of software in auto parts, especially in infotainment and control systems, is essential for enhancing user experience.
8. Remote Monitoring and Diagnostics
Modern vehicles are equipped with sophisticated monitoring systems that can diagnose issues remotely, allowing for proactive maintenance and timely repairs.
9. Enhanced Warranty Offerings
To build consumer trust, manufacturers are offering longer warranties and guarantees on their auto parts, emphasizing quality and reliability.
10. Smart Manufacturing
Adoption of AI and IoT in automation will streamline manufacturing processes, making production more efficient and responsive to consumer demands.
